Yankton Post 12 Legion Baseball travels to Aberdeen this afternoon for a doubleheader against Aberdeen Smittys.
Post 12 are 2-1 in league play this season, and are coming off a semifinal appearance at this past weekend’s Lewis & Clark Classic.
First pitch of game one is scheduled for 1:00 PM today, with game two scheduled for 3:00 PM.
The Yankton Fury Lancers took home a division championship at the Carol Pipgras Summer Showdown youth softball tournament in Sioux Falls.
The Fury Lancers took a 6-4 victory over the Wayne Dirt Devils on Sunday to claim the top spot.
Jazlin Romero ended the day with two hits at the plate while striking out five batters for the win in the circle. Jordyn Kudera tallied a pair of hits as well, including a triple for Yankton.
Yankton shut out Sturgis earlier in the day, 6-0, to earn their spot in the championship. Kudera starred again, finishing 2 for 3 with a triple.
The Yankton Lakers are the #1 team in the South Central League standings, going 6-0 through their first slate of games.
Lesterville currently sits second in the league, 1.5 games out of first with a 4-1 record. Freeman (3-2) and Tabor (3-3) round out the top four in the standings.
All eight teams are set to return to league play on Thursday. Tabor hosts Wynot, Lesterville hosts Crofton, Menno hosts Irene, and Yankton hosts Freeman.
